Intersil Announces New PRISM ARM® MAC PlatformsFor Wireless LAN Applications

Introduces new "Access Point-on-a-chip" that reduces cost through higher integration

IRVINE, CA, October 16, 2000 — Intersil Corporation (NASDAQ: ISIL), the world’s leading developer of silicon technology for Wireless Local Area Networks (WLANs), announced today that it will offer new ARM-based (NASDAQ: ARMHY) Medium Access Controller (MAC) platforms to support IEEE 802.11b-based 2.4GHz and 802.11a 5GHz standards. The first MAC chip to support both standards, Intersil’s ISL3856, will begin shipping this quarter.

Intersil is the leader in complete, high-volume production solutions for 2.4GHz , 11 megabit-per-second WLAN systems and intends to further expand and strengthen its portfolio of solutions. "Volume-driven cost reductions, continuing performance improvements and a significant advantage in terms of range will make 2.4GHz WLAN solutions compelling for most applications, " said Larry Ciaccia, vice president and general manager for PRISM Wireless Products at Intersil. "We believe the many products we’ve already seen are just the tip of the iceberg, with many exciting new 2.4GHz WLAN products ready for rollout from our industry-leading customers in the next year. "

Intersil’s development of ARM-based MAC platforms is part of an aggressive product roadmap aimed at driving future generations of wireless networking products. ARM-based MACs are highly programmable, with capability of supporting 802.11-based systems in both 2.4GHz and 5GHz bands. Intersil plans to introduce new generations of PRISM® chip sets in the 2.4GHz band, as well as developing 5GHz, 54 megabits-per-second solutions for emerging markets.

The ISL3856 represents the debut of Intersil’s 5GHz 802.11a offerings, which will include complete chipsets, firmware, software, and radio reference designs.

This newest MAC chip is based on the popular ARM9 core and is optimized for use in Access Points, which are basically wireless hubs or gateways that give users a wireless link to the network and Internet. The new MAC can be used in 802.11b applications and will support mandatory data rates for 802.11a applications. It is the industry’s first "Access Point-on-a-chip, " implementing both the 802.11 MAC protocol and the MAC bridging function. The ISL3856 includes an onboard Ethernet interface that supports both 10 and 100 Mbps data rates. It also supports 128-bit encryption, which offers the highest level of security for transmitted data.

Packaging, Availability and Pricing
The ISL3856 will begin shipping this quarter. The product will be available in tray or tape-and-reel Ball Grid Array (BGA) packages, priced at $19.20 in 10K quantities; volume pricing is available upon request. Adoption of PRISM WLAN Technology
Since introducing the PRISM WLAN chip set in 1996, over fifty companies have incorporated PRISM chips in more than 100 product designs. In a May 2000 report, the Cahners In-Stat Group called Intersil "the dominant force in the WLAN chip set marketplace with their PRISM chipsets holding the majority of market share. " PRISM technology is designed to comply with the IEEE’s 802.11b global standard, and Intersil is a founding sponsor of the Wireless Ethernet Compatibility Alliance (WECA), whose Wi-Fi™ brand is a mark of compatibility for 802.11b-based systems. PRISM chips are used in WLAN systems from industry-leading companies including Alcatel, Cisco, Nokia, Siemens, Compaq, 3Com, Dell, Nortel, Samsung, SpectraLink, Symbol Technologies and Zoom.
